Reporting to the Senior Supervisor, Process Engineering, the Process Engineering Co-op will support the rapidly developing Nitrogen Real-time Operations Center (NROC) which is a centralized group of technical subject matter experts using advanced technologies to assist Nutrien’ s 10 Nitrogen fertilizer facilities located in Canada, USA, and Trinidad. They will contribute to the development, utilization, and sustainability of Ammonia plant digital twins (process models) along with other advanced monitoring and predictive technologies.
This position will be based at Nutrien’s Fort Saskatchewan, Alberta site and is not eligible for remote work.

Responsibilities
  • Identify plant operating data required for centralized plant monitoring and map them to an asset data structure
  • Develop visualization and analysis applications for centralized plant monitoring
  • Perform simulations using digital twins to identify opportunities for plant optimization and capital upgrades
  • Report and analyze results from digital twin simulations
  • Collaborate with engineering and operations personnel to troubleshoot plant issues
